Discover what every athlete--and parent-- needs to know about the youth sports industrial complex, from training and injuries to developing bodies and navigating league politics, through the eyes of a father-daughter team that has been in your shoes.

Over the last two decades, the youth sports market has quietly risen from a cottage industry to one with a valuation of nearly $40 billion. While the industry thrives on the aspirations of children - and their parents - towards college scholarships, it is well-known that reaching that level is rare. Organized sports benefit individuals and society in a myriad of ways, yet youth athletes and their parents often struggle with the financial, physical, and personal costs provided by well-meaning yet misguided influencers in the space.

Inside Youth Sports is an in-depth dive into youth sports, the playing experience, and the science behind the muscles, mechanics, and minds of developing kids. Featuring alternating narratives between Buel D. Rodgers - an international leader in the field of muscle biology - and his daughter, Meilani - an elite youth athlete who competed at the national level in soccer and track - this instructive and insightful guide explores the physiology and psychology of child and adolescent athletes, how youth athletes manage the emotional burden and individual challenges of competition as well as the people, places and market surrounding play. Complex biological processes like puberty, the biology of gender, muscle and exercise physiology as well as rehabilitation myths and mythologies are carefully and tactfully detailed for a broad lay audience. Detailed interviews with legendary coaches Anson Dorrance and Geno Auriemma, the winningest soccer and basketball coaches in NCAA history, offer further strategies for parents and players alike.

For every parent, coach and athlete looking for a more scientific understanding of growing bodies, injuries, the far-reaching benefits of sport and its impact on our psyches, coaching philosophies, and how to navigate the often-complicated interpersonal world of youth sports, Inside Youth Sports is an invaluable guide.

About the Author
Buel D. Rodgers, PhD, is an international leader in the field of muscle biology and regenerative medicine. He is also the CEO of AAVogen, a biotech company that develops gene therapeutics for muscle diseases. He started the company after 17 years in academia when four family members were diagnosed with severe muscle wasting and has devoted his career to fighting these debilitating and terminal diseases. He was a tenured Full Professor and has held faculty positions in Pediatric Endocrinology at the Johns Hopkins University School of Medicine and in Molecular Biosciences at the Washington State University where he also directed the Washington Center for Muscle Biology. He is the winner of multiple awards for research, teaching and mentoring and is a prolific author of research articles, book chapters, patents and academic white papers. He lives in Rockville, Maryland.

Meilani Y. Rodgers is an elite youth athlete and has competed at the national level in track and soccer. She is also an aspiring writer and inspiring young feminist who offers a candid and relatable perspective of experiences that typify youth, high school, and collegiate sports.
